Flamengo fans sell out tickets in the North Sector for the decisive match against Táchira

More than 43 thousand tickets have already been sold for next Wednesday's (28) clash at Maracanã, in the group stage of the Libertadores

Flamengo fans once again demonstrated their strength off the field and sold out all tickets for the Maracanã North Sector for the match against Deportivo Táchira , from Venezuela, in the group stage of the Copa Libertadores. The match will be held next Wednesday (28) and could guarantee the Rio de Janeiro club's qualification for the round of 16 of the competition.


The North Sector, a traditional meeting point for Mengão 's most fervent fans, had all its tickets purchased in advance. According to the data released, approximately 43 thousand tickets have already been sold for the match. With this, an intense atmosphere is expected at Maracanã, with unconditional support for the team led by Filipe Luís in search of another triumph in the continental competition.


RUBRO-NEGRO NEEDS A VICTORY


In the Group C table, Flamengo is in second place with eight points. A simple victory against the Venezuelan team is enough to secure a spot in the next phase of the tournament. A good performance at home is considered essential to keep the team in the running for the 2025 Libertadores title.

Before the clash for the Libertadores, the red-black squad turns its attention to the duel against Palmeiras , which will be held this Sunday (25), at 4 pm, at Allianz Parque, in São Paulo. The match is valid for the 10th round of the Brazilian Championship and involves the top two teams in the table. Alviverde leads with 22 points, closely followed by the Rio de Janeiro team, which has 18.

Flamengo to negotiate Matías Viña? Club makes decision on full-back

The player lost his place under coach Filipe Luís and the rise of Ayrton Lucas to Alex Sandro's immediate reserve in the position

Left-back Matías Viña has been on a tear at Flamengo in recent weeks. With the experienced Alex Sandro a regular starter, the Uruguayan has lost his place in the squad rotation and seen his playing time decrease. Before that, Viña was already competing directly with Ayrton Lucas for the position , but a recent injury has only made the competition worse.


Behind the scenes, the player's name was mentioned in speculation about possible departures in the next transfer window. However, the situation has changed , and an internal shake-up could ensure his continued presence at the club .


ALEX SANDRO MAY CHANGE POSITION


According to journalist Fabrício Lopes, the trend within Gávea is for Alex Sandro to play primarily as a center-back , once again opening up space for Viña and Ayrton Lucas at left-back. With this change, the Uruguayan should once again be used more by Filipe Luís, especially in games that require greater defensive solidity. Therefore, the Uruguayan is unlikely to be traded and will remain in the red-and-black squad for the remainder of the season.

TOTAL FOCUS ON THE BRAZILIAN CHAMPIONSHIP


Flamengo returns to the field this Sunday (5), at 6:30 pm (Brasília time), to face Bahia, at Arena Fonte Nova, in a duel valid for the 27th round of the Brasileirão . The team led by Filipe Luís seeks to maintain the leadership of the competition and increase the advantage over direct competitors.

SITUATION IN THE TABLE

Flamengo currently sits first in the Brazilian Championship with 55 points, followed by Palmeiras (52 points), Cruzeiro (51) and Botafogo (43). A victory away from home in Salvador would be another important step in the fight for the Série A title.

Premier League team makes enquiry for Flamengo's Léo Ortiz

The defender is a regular starter for coach Filipe Luís and is highly valued on the market, receiving constant inquiries, leading to demand from the English club.

Leader of the Brasileirão and semifinalist of the Copa Libertadores, Flamengo is not limited to just competing for the 2025 titles. The red-black board is already planning the next season and working on two fronts: important renewals and specific reinforcements to keep the squad at a high level, in addition to dealing with the pressure on important players, such as Léo Ortiz .


ENGLISH INTEREST IN LÉO ORTIZ


According to journalist Fabrício Lopes, English clubs are watching defender Léo Ortiz, and Nottingham Forest has expressed formal interest . Despite this, the defender isn't convinced that leaving Flamengo for a lesser-known club would be advantageous at this time. Internally, the Rio de Janeiro club also has no intention of facilitating a possible exit.


FLAMENGO'S CONTRACT AND POSITIONING

With a contract until the end of 2028, Léo Ortiz is seen as a key player in the Flamengo defense. Behind the scenes, Flamengo has made it clear that it will only open negotiations for a sum considered very high , capable of enabling the signing of a replacement of the same level—or higher.


Fabrício Lopes on the search for Léo Ortiz, from Flamengo: "Nottingham Forest made an inquiry for the red-black defender"

"Nottingham Forest made an enquiry about the Flamengo defender, but Flamengo 's internal order is to renew with everyone who can leave and only negotiate players preferably abroad . And for a value that allows Flamengo to replace at a level or even better," revealed Fabrício Lopes.

BLOCKED NEGOTIATION AND RENEWAL PLANS

In September, the club rejected a proposal of approximately R$114.5 million from a Turkish team. The offer was promptly rejected, reinforcing the board's firm stance on maintaining the main squad . In addition to Ortiz, Flamengo is also working to renew the contracts of Léo Pereira and Pedro, shielding the group from European pressure. The strategy includes salary increases and contract extensions to ensure security in future transfer windows.

PLAYER'S VIEW

Léo Ortiz, for his part, is cautiously evaluating any move. The defender fears losing visibility for the Brazilian national team if he moves to a lesser-known club before the 2026 World Cup . Therefore, the player believes that remaining with Flamengo, the national leader and a continental standout, is the safest way to stay on Italian Carlo Ancelotti's radar and maintain a high level of competition.

CLUB PRIORITIES

Among the priorities are the renewals of Filipe Luís and Arrascaeta, in addition to maintaining the starting lineup. At the same time, the club is keeping Lazio striker Taty Castellanos on its radar as a target for the attack in January. The Argentine's agents are already negotiating his exit from the Italian club.

Flamengo product Vini Jr. loses market value and falls in the rankings

Real Madrid striker remains the most valued Brazilian in world football, but let his place on the podium slip away after a disappointing season

A Flamengo product and now a top star at Real Madrid, striker Vinicius Júnior has seen his market value drop again . According to the specialist website Transfermarkt, the Real Madrid number 7 is now valued at €150 million , marking a cumulative loss of €50 million in 2025 alone.


The drop is significant for an athlete who, not long ago, was at the top of world football as the most valuable player on the planet , valued at an impressive €200 million, a figure that continues to represent the top spot, but this time it is Lamine Yamal.


YEAR OF OSCILLATION FOR THE “BOY IN THE NEST”


The year 2025 has been challenging for the Brazilian. Vini Jr. 's devaluation occurred in two stages: first, a €30 million drop, followed by a further €20 million reduction in the most recent update . Even so, the striker remains a key player at Real Madrid and one of the great technical icons of his generation.

VINICIUS IS STILL THE MOST VALUABLE BRAZILIAN IN THE WORLD


Despite the loss, Vini Jr. remains the most valuable Brazilian player on the planet , ahead of names like Rodrygo, Endrick, and Gabriel Martinelli. This brand reinforces his prestige on the international stage and his consolidation as a leading player in European football.

NEW GENERATION DOMINATES THE TOP OF THE RANKING

With the fall, Vini Jr. left the podium of the world's most expensive players. Barcelona's youngster Lamine Yamal took the top spot with €200 million , followed by Jude Bellingham, Erling Haaland, and Kylian Mbappé, all valued at €180 million.

Check out Transfermarkt's updated top 10:

  1. Lamine Yamal (Barcelona) – €200 million
  2. Jude Bellingham (Real Madrid) – €180 million
  3. Erling Haaland (Manchester City) – €180 million
  4. Kylian Mbappé (Real Madrid) – €180 million
  5. Bukayo Saka (Arsenal) – €150 million
  6. Vinicius Junior (Real Madrid) – €150 million
  7. Pedri (Barcelona) – €140 million
  8. Florian Wirtz (Liverpool) – €140 million
  9. Jamal Musiala (Bayern Munich) – €140 million
  10. Federico Valverde (Real Madrid) – €130 million
